## Bracket Props
| Prop | Type | Description |

+| rounds | IRoundProps[] | Array of rounds, each round has {title,array of seeds}, if you're not using a custom seed render, each seed needs an array of teams, each team should have a name |
| mobileBreakpoint | number | This bracket supports responsive design, on window reaching this size, it will trigger mobile swipable view, if you want to disable it, you can pass 0, (default is 992) |
| rtl | boolean | Direction of the bracket as RTL (default is LTR) |
| twoSided | boolean | Sets Single elimination to be two sided if true. Default is False |
